The City of Lacombe is located approximately 1.5h south of Edmonton by car and is home to over 13K residents. The population of Lacombe increased by 2.6% from 2016 to 2021. According to data from the Central Alberta Realtors Association, the average price of a home on the Lacombe real estate market in August 2023 was $351K, a drop of 10% compared to August 2022. Single-family detached houses are the most commonly sold property type on the Lacombe real estate market, and the other types of properties available in Lacombe include townhouses, semi-detached homes, and duplexes.

Lacombe property tax is based on the assessed value of your home. Every year, Lacombe assess properties based on guidelines set by the Alberta Assessment and Property Tax Policy Unit and the Ministry of Municipal Affairs

Lacombe Property Taxes

Property tax is a tax based on the assessed value of a property. If you own a property or parcel of land, you will have to pay property tax. It is used to pay for city services such as police, the fire department, and public transit as well as elementary and secondary education.

There are two main parts to a property tax:

  • A municipal tax that depends on the municipality of the property
  • An education tax that may change from municipality to municipality

Some cities may add additional taxes.

Property tax rates also depend on the type of property. Common major categories are Residential, Multi-Residential, Commercial, Industrial and Farmland. Almost all homes will apply under Residential property tax rates.

Residential Property Tax Rate for Lacombe from 2018 to 2023
YearMunicipal RateEducational RateFinal Tax Rate
20230.864480%0.264420%1.144610%
20220.839650%0.256860%1.110920%
20210.822360%0.260540%1.089110%
20200.800830%0.256490%1.063400%
20190.791930%0.266880%1.064960%
20180.747440%0.247060%1.000600%

Assessed Value of a Property

Properties in Alberta are assessed every year by municipalities according to guidelines by the Ministry of Municipal Affairs and the Alberta Assessment and Property Tax Policy Unit. This is different from BC and Ontario where property assessments are conducted by a provincial entity. Most properties are assessed using a market value-based approach. There are three ways that municipalities can use to determine a property’s market value:

1.Sales Comparison Approach

Most properties are valued under this approach. This compares the sales of similar properties in the assessment year to determine a valuation for the property. The assessed value may not equal the actual market value or sale value of a property.

2.Cost Approach

New properties are valued under this approach. This uses the cost of the property if someone were to rebuild it to determine a valuation for the property. This includes the price of the land and the price of all improvements (e.g. buildings) on top of it. While this takes into account the market value of the land, it does not consider the market value of the property as a whole.

3.Income Approach

For properties that are dedicated to generating income like rental properties or offices, an income-based approach is used. In these cases, it may not be possible to find recent sales of comparable properties. This approach uses the income generated by the property to determine its assessed value.

How We Calculate Your Property Tax

If you entered your home's Provinical Assessment value, we calculate your property tax by multiplying your Assessment value by Lacombe's final property tax rate.
